TOP DEFINITION
An exclamation meaning “God, please!” used when expressing frustration or pleading.

Literally 'God, please.' It's a common exclamation in Nigeria when one is in a desperate situation, especially financially. It's like a short prayer for relief – 'God, please help me (I don't want to suffer)'.
"God abeg! Make I no go back to hustling on an empty stomach again. (Meaning: God, please! I don't want to go back to hustling with nothing to eat again.)"

Literally 'God, please.' Used as an exclamation when one is tired or pleading for divine intervention in a hopeless or frustrating situation
"Another fuel scarcity? God abeg o! (Another fuel scarcity? God, please help us!)"
